Acceleration is a quotient of the change in velocity per interval of time. Therefore, as long as there is enough accelerative force to have a high quotient, then speed does not affect acceleration.
HOWEVER, in reality, such forces are not unlimited. Also, one must consider drag (aerodynamic and aquadynamic). So, yes, a boat (or car, or Olympic runner) will accelerate more swiftly from a slow speed to a high one, than from a high speed to an even higher one.

To change the acceleration of a car: speed up, slow down or turn. Acceleration is any change in velocity. Velocity is "how fast" and in "what direction". To speed up is to accelerate (increase the velocity). To slow down is to deaccelerate (decrease the velocity) To turn is also a form of acceleration (changes the direction of the velocity).

In Virginia, you must operate at slow-no-wake speed within 50 feet of boat ramps, marinas and moorages.
